1st in nation: San Jose mayor wants to force gun owners to have liability insurance
KTVU ^ | January 24, 2022 | KTVU staff

Posted on 01/25/2022 6:24:43 AM PST by artichokegrower

The San José City Council will vote Tuesday on requiring every household with a gun owner to have liability insurance coverage for their firearms and pay an annual fee – which would make San Jose the first city or state in the nation with such gun violence reduction proposals.
